*Crash starts at 2:00* What started out as a nice flight did not end so well. About 4 minutes into the flight, the Drone stopped responding to the RC control and ended up crashing in the woods.

Please comment if you think you know what might have caused the Drone to stop responding. I'm thinking it was interference or battery failure (even though I was only 4 minutes into the flight).

Date: 10/3/11

Location: Long Lake Regional Park - New Brighton, MN

Wind Conditions: 4 MPH

Camera: GoPro 960

Camera Mount: Etfett.net GoPro Top Mount http://tinyurl.com/GoProTopMount

  • i dont think motor overheated... if it did it would not have autolanded like yours clearly had stabilized autoland crash. Rather, if it did overheat... it would fall like a rock with no gyro assisted stabilised descent. must have walked behind tree or treetop block signal. must maintain clear line so rx can 'see' tx. if leaves block line you loose signal, it go into failsafe

  • did you ever figure out what ever went wrong? looks like you may have lost line of site with the transmitter. 2.4ghz are known for this. i walked behind tree then my rc lost signal once, crashed. looks like it initiated autoland when it momentarily lost signal.

  • @Ardroneace I flew with the standard AR Drone battery. I had repeated flights indoors. After one flight the motors were hot to the touch. I tried to fly the craft again, but it wouldn't stay in the air. I let the motors cool down and everything was normal. It was the only time that it happened to me.
